HTML5 是一个被广泛认为是 Web 未来发展方向的版本。在这个版本中,开发人员获得了许多新的工具和特性,使得开发更加灵活、交互更加丰富。组件化设计在 HTML5 中扮演着重要的角色,让开发人员能够更加高效地构建 Web 应用程序。本文将探讨 HTML5 中的组件化设计以及其重要性的。
一、组件化设计的重要性
1. 提高开发效率
组件化设计的一个重要优势是它可以将应用程序的构建和维护分成两个独立的步骤。组件的定义和复用可以大大减少代码的重复,提高开发效率。组件化设计使得开发人员可以更加专注于业务逻辑的实现,而不是花大量时间来处理重复的代码。
2. 提高用户体验
组件化设计使得开发人员可以更加容易地实现一些交互效果,而这些交互效果在以前需要花费更多的时间和精力。例如,开发人员可以使用 HTML5 中的动画和过渡效果来创建更加自然的用户体验。通过使用动画和过渡效果,开发人员可以让用户更加容易地理解应用程序的意义,提高用户体验。
3. 可访问性更好
组件化设计的一个另一个优势是它可以让应用程序更加容易地实现可访问性。通过将应用程序分成更加小的组件,开发人员可以更好地控制这些组件的访问权限。这样,开发人员就可以确保应用程序的某些部分始终可以被访问,而其他部分则需要进行权限控制。
二、HTML5 中的组件化设计
1. 标签和元素
在 HTML5 中,开发人员可以使用标签和元素来构建复杂的交互效果。标签是一种标记,可以和其他元素组合在一起来创建更加复杂的交互效果。元素是一种最小的交互单元,可以用来构建文本、图像和其他媒体。通过使用标签和元素,开发人员可以轻松地创建各种交互效果,使得应用程序更加生动。
2. 组件的定义
在 HTML5 中,开发人员可以使用组件来定义应用程序中的交互效果。组件是一种可重复使用的代码片段,可以用来构建各种交互效果。通过使用组件,开发人员可以很容易地复用已有的代码,提高开发效率。
3. 组件的复用
组件化设计的一个重要优势是它可以让开发人员更加方便地复用已有的代码。通过使用组件,开发人员可以轻松地复用已有的代码,而无需重新编写代码。这样,开发人员就可以更加快速地构建应用程序,提高开发效率。
三、结论
HTML5 中的组件化设计是一种非常强大的工具。通过使用组件,开发人员可以轻松地构建复杂的交互效果,提高应用程序的质量和用户体验。组件化设计在 HTML5 中的重要性不容忽视,它为开发人员提供了更加丰富、更加高效的交互体验。
JSON(JavaScript Object Notation)是一种轻量级的数据交换格式。它以文本形式来表示数据,可以被人类读取和编写,同时也便于机器解析和生成。JSON常用于Web应用程序中,尤其是在前后端数据交互中。
JSON格式的数据由键值对组成,其中键和值之间使用冒号“:”进行分隔,键值对之间使用逗号“,”进行分隔。键通常是字符串,值可以是字符串、数字、布尔值、对象、数组等类型。下面是一个简单的JSON示例:
json Copy code
{
"name": "John Smith",
"age": 30,
"isStudent": false,
"hobbies": ["reading", "swimming", "traveling"],
"address": {
"street": "123 Main St",
"city": "New York",
"state": "NY",
"zip": "10001"
}
}
在上面的JSON示例中,有五个键值对,其中键包括"name"、"age"、"isStudent"、"hobbies"和"address",值包括字符串、数字、布尔值、数组和对象。这种数据格式简洁而灵活,可以满足各种数据交换需求。
JSON格式的优点在于它的可读性和易用性。与其他格式相比,JSON可以更方便地被程序解析和处理,同时也更容易被人类理解和编辑。此外,JSON格式还具有可扩展性和可移植性,可以轻松地在不同的平台和应用程序之间共享数据。
总之,JSON格式是一种优秀的数据交换格式,可以满足各种数据交换需求。在Web应用程序中,它已经成为了一种标准格式,被广泛地应用于前后端数据交互、API数据传输等场景中。掌握JSON格式的基本原理和应用方法,对于Web开发人员来说是非常重要的。